Sourcing guidance for 1200w Angle Grinder

What are the key technical specifications to look for in a professional 1200w angle grinder?

When sourcing a 1200w angle grinder, prioritize the motor construction, specifically 100% copper windings with high-temperature resistance to prevent burnout during heavy-duty tasks. Ensure the no-load speed is approximately 11,000 RPM for 115mm/125mm discs. Additionally, check for constant power electronics which maintain speed under load, and carbon brush accessibility for easy maintenance. For durability, the gear housing should be made of die-cast aluminum alloy to ensure heat dissipation.

Which safety and compliance standards are mandatory for international trade of power tools?

For the European market, the product must carry the CE marking and comply with the Machinery Directive 2006/42/EC and RoHS. For the North American market, UL or ETL certification is essential. Ensure the device features a two-stage safety switch to prevent accidental startup and a burst-proof adjustable guard. Vibration emission levels should be tested according to EN 60745 to protect users from Hand-Arm Vibration Syndrome (HAVS).

How can I evaluate the ergonomic design and usage scenarios for industrial-grade grinders?

A professional 1200w grinder should feature a slim-body design for a secure grip and a vibration-dampening side handle that can be mounted in at least two positions. For usage scenarios involving metal fabrication or masonry, look for labyrinth dust-proof structures that protect the ball bearings and motor from abrasive debris. The spindle lock should be robust enough to allow for quick, tool-free disc changes in high-intensity work environments.

Cross-Border Procurement Strategy for Power Tools

What are the primary risks when importing high-power electric tools from overseas?

The most significant risks include voltage and plug incompatibility (e.g., 110V vs 220V) and non-compliance with local electromagnetic compatibility (EMC) laws. Always verify that the supplier can provide valid test reports from accredited third-party labs like TUV or SGS. Another risk is shipping damage to the internal armatures; ensure the supplier uses double-corrugated export cartons and internal foam bracing.

How should I negotiate with suppliers on Made-in-China.com for the best value?

Focus on the Total Cost of Ownership (TCO) rather than just the unit price. Request a breakdown of the key components' brands (e.g., NSK bearings or CHINT switches). Negotiate for a 2-5% spare parts kit (including carbon brushes, switches, and flanges) to be included in the bulk order. For orders exceeding 500 units, push for OEM branding and customized color boxes at no additional cost.

What transaction security measures and shipping methods are recommended?

Utilize Secured Trading Services on Made-in-China.com to ensure payment is only released upon proof of shipment. For shipping, Sea Freight (LCL or FCL) is the most economical for heavy power tools, but ensure the Incoterms are clearly defined (FOB is preferred for better control over local logistics). Always conduct a Pre-Shipment Inspection (PSI) to verify the wattage, RPM, and safety functions before the final balance is paid.
